yeah that's one of the marketing conceits of the myth retelling novel industrial complex that bothers me, it's the framing as if no one has ever paid attention to these female characters who are buried unnoticed in the myths when often the most complete or the most authoritative version of the character's story that survives from antiquity is in tragedy, a genre that is notoriously interested in bringing female characters out of the house and putting them on stage in active roles, and in using those female characters to explore issues of gender and the place of women in contemporary society.
like to a certain degree it makes sense for the homeric women who don't appear in (extant) tragedy, like briseis or the hanged women in odyssey 22, but we have stories where clytemnestra and deianira and medea insist on make narrative space for themselves to tell their own stories from their own perspectives, refusing to be silent about the violence their society inflicts upon women and the lasting damage it does. they're called aeschylus' agamemnon and sophocles' trachiniae and euripides' medea. and maybe you want to retell those stories for modern audiences, changing things or emphasizing different aspects of them! and that's great! but framing it as if they've been ignored and their stories are as-yet-untold is just not accurate, and it's a cheap way to paint your work as innovative and subversive.

I recently decided I'd try out the Active Careers that come with the Get To Work expansion. I started the Detective Career, and quickly found the need to update (or backdate?) everything at the Police Station. Sadly, I found very little custom content that filled my little Victorian niche, so I decided to try make stuff myself! How hard could it be, right‽
Not as easy as I thought; but, here I am at the end -- ready to share with you all!
First things first: when your Sim has arrived at the Police Station, use ctrl+shift+c to open the cheat menu, type in: bb.enablefreebuild
This enables you to edit the lot - you can now go into Build/Buy. I went into the Gallery and searched for "Police Station" and chose one that I thought would fit in for the period I play, and replaced the police station already there. Now, time to re-decorate!!
The Police Station requires some items in order to complete the career tasks, and for NPCs to do their various jobs - and, I wasn't able to make period appropriate versions for everything, because some functions are too complicated to try work out how to roll it back 🫠
You will need:
1/ Reception/Security desk with a computer on it
2/ Office area with computers and a Crime Map
3/ Fingerprint/Mugshot/Search station
4/ Lab with analyser
5/ Jail cells - group and single cells
6/ Interrogation table
7/ Gym/work-out area for staff
The gaol (which is pronounced "jail" 🤣), during the Victorian-era, had received some updates, after probably centuries of very poor conditions. So, prisoners were afforded some essential comforts, such as beds, and were kept more in cells rather than chains on a wall.
Looking at pictures of some Victorian-built gaols, I put together an image of what I wanted, which reflect in these items in the set (total of 18 items):
Three sizes of glass-less barred windows (Base Game Compatible)
Prison cell bars - tall, medium, and short (Requires Get To Work)
Divider poles, where you can separate the bars, or put in corners - tall, medium, and short (Requires Get To Work)
Two types of cell doors, group and single - tall, medium, and short (Requires Get To Work)
Reception/security desk (Requires Get To Work)
Interrogation table (Requires Get To Work)
Special oil lamp for the interrogation table (Requires Get To Work)

Now for details on each item:
Three sizes of barred windows; no glass, with bars on the outside (curved out like I've seen a lot); deco slots for the window-sill, in case you want to put a light, or other decoration at the window. 8 swatches each.
‼️NOTE: there are weird cuts that come out from the curved top of the windows - I've tried various things to try fix this, but even the best creators have had this issue and are unable to fix it! If you use a wall with texture, you really don't notice it much - hopefully this doesn't deter you!!
Three heights of bars, dividers, doors. 6 swatches each.
To ensure your gaol cell is secure, and to ensure the Sims know what is inside and what is outside - always ensure the ARROW, in the green footprint, Points OUTWARDS.
The left side of the bars juts out, so there's not a random empty space between them. And you can use the divider pole however you like - but it fits nicely in the jut-out bit, as well as in corners
Each door size has two versions - single cell (only one Sim can be locked in at a time); and group cell (multiple sims can be locked in).
Next is the reception, or security desk (you should be able to use this in Hospitals as well). 11 swatches.
You need to put a computer here, for the Receptionist to do receptiony things.
There is a telephone there - unfortunately part of the Receptionist's animations is picking up and answering a phone. If I deleted the phone, the animation would still play - and a phone would magically appear in the Sim's hand; so I decided to keep it.
And finally we have the Interrogation Table and Lamp. One swatch each.
The lamp has a double wick, and a shade to try angle and direct a bright light on the suspect (Off-the-grid!).
The game's interrogation table has a lamp attached to it - you can't place anything on the table or remove the lamp. My version has ONE slot on the table, where you need to place the lamp.
I think the interrogation table caused me the most problems. Firstly, I couldn't do what the game table has - a joined lamp, the flame animations just would not work - so this is why there's a separate lamp.
Also, I discovered that, despite having ~6 different swatches, the game interrogation table only works on swatch 1. I almost didn't include it in the set until I figured out where this bit of code was, and changed it to my table.
Now it works perfectly! I am so happy!
